Step 7: Understanding Validation Results and Types

When you validate your email list, each email receives a status showing whether it is deliverable, risky, or invalid. Knowing what each result means helps you clean your list, protect your sender reputation, and improve campaign performance.

| <b>Result</b> | <b>Meaning</b> | <b>Recommended Action</b> |
|---|---|---|
| Valid | The email exists and is safe to send | Keep in your list and send confidently |
| Invalid | The email is incorrect, misspelled, or no longer exists | Remove to prevent bounces |
| Unknown | Verification could not determine the status | Retry later or handle carefully |
| Disposable | Temporary or one-time-use email | Remove or segment depending on campaign goals |
| Role-based | Email belongs to a role (e.g., info@, support@) | Use cautiously; may not reach a person |
| Catch-all | Domain accepts all emails, deliverability unknown | Test or verify individually |
| Error | An issue occurred during verification | Check error codes or retry |
